How they compare

Qatar currently reports 161 kg/ha against 143.96 kg/ha in Malta, a difference of 17.04 kg/ha.

That makes Qatar's figure about 1.1 times Malta's.

The two have swapped places 4 times across 63 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Qatar ahead.

Malta ranks 16th and Qatar ranks 15th of 201 countries.

Across the 7 decades both report, Malta averaged higher in 5 and Qatar in 2.

Head to head by decade

Decade Malta Qatar Difference Ahead
1960s 57.21 kg/ha 97.94 kg/ha 40.72 kg/ha Qatar
1970s 89.1 kg/ha 73.83 kg/ha 15.27 kg/ha Malta
1980s 126.73 kg/ha 20.64 kg/ha 106.09 kg/ha Malta
1990s 176.37 kg/ha 28.2 kg/ha 148.17 kg/ha Malta
2000s 198.41 kg/ha 57.33 kg/ha 141.09 kg/ha Malta
2010s 135.68 kg/ha 99.91 kg/ha 35.77 kg/ha Malta
2020s 140.83 kg/ha 147.44 kg/ha 6.61 kg/ha Qatar

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The Cropland Nutrient balance domain contains information on the flows of n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ium from mineral fertilizer, manure applied, atmospheric deposition, crop removal, and biological fixation over cropland and per unit area of cropland. The flows are aggregated to total inputs and total outputs, from which the overall nutrient balance and nutrient use efficiency on cropland are calculated. Statistics are disseminated in units of tonnes and in kg/ha, as appropriate. Nutrient use efficiency is expressed as a fraction (%).
